Overview

Geotextile wrap is a permeable fabric engineered for use in civil and environmental projects. It is commonly made from synthetic polymers like polypropylene or polyester, which provide durability and resistance to biological degradation. The material is designed to interact with soil and water, offering solutions for stabilization, filtration, and drainage. Geotextile wraps are categorized by their manufacturing process: woven, non-woven, or knitted. Woven geotextiles are known for high tensile strength, while non-woven variants excel in filtration. The choice depends on the specific engineering needs, such as load-bearing capacity or water permeability.

Structure and Working Principle

Geotextile wraps function through their unique structural properties. Woven types consist of interlocking fibers for strength, whereas non-woven types are bonded mechanically or thermally to create a porous matrix. This structure allows water to pass while retaining soil particles, preventing erosion. The working principle relies on the fabric's permeability and tensile strength. When used in slopes or embankments, it distributes loads and reduces shear stress. In drainage systems, it acts as a filter, preventing clogging of pipes or gravel layers. Proper installation ensures long-term performance, often exceeding 20 years in moderate conditions.

Key Features

Geotextile wraps are valued for their versatility and performance. They exhibit high tensile strength, often exceeding 50 kN/m for heavy-duty applications. Their permeability (measured in liters per square meter per second) ensures effective water flow without soil loss. UV resistance is critical for exposed installations, and additives can extend service life. Chemical resistance to alkalis and acids makes them suitable for harsh environments. Additionally, their lightweight nature simplifies transportation and installation compared to traditional materials like concrete or stone.

Application Areas

Geotextile wraps are widely used in infrastructure projects. In road construction, they separate subgrade layers to prevent mixing and improve load distribution. Coastal and riverbank projects utilize them for erosion control, often combined with riprap or vegetation. Landfill liners and drainage systems rely on geotextiles to filter leachate and prevent contamination. Agricultural applications include soil reinforcement for embankments and retaining walls. Their adaptability makes them a staple in modern engineering, reducing costs and environmental impact compared to conventional methods.

Maintenance and Precautions

Proper handling ensures geotextile wraps perform as intended. During installation, avoid dragging the fabric over sharp rocks or debris to prevent tears. Overlapping seams by at least 12 inches (30 cm) ensures continuity in filtration and strength. Storage should be in a dry, shaded area to prevent UV degradation before use. Regular inspections post-installation can identify issues like clogging or displacement. For long-term projects, selecting geotextiles with higher UV stabilizers or protective coatings is advisable.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ing geotextile wraps, prioritize suppliers with proven track records in civil engineering materials. Request product certifications (e.g., ISO 9001, ASTM standards) to ensure quality. Bulk purchases typically reduce costs, but confirm lead times align with project schedules. Evaluate material specifications like grab tensile strength and puncture resistance against project requirements. Samples can be tested for permeability and durability. For large-scale projects, consider customized rolls to minimize seams and waste. Pricing varies by material type, weight, and supplier location, with non-woven options generally more affordable than woven equivalents.
